Ended up here quite by accident looking for Schnitzel for dinner. We tried to get into one place and (rather rudely I might add) were turned away as it was full. A german couple who were also turned away told us that if we were looking for something authentic German then we should go to Mommsen-Eck and directed us.Staff we found friendly and helpful. 10 draft biers available and then 100 different bottled beers ranging from Czech Lager to Newcastle Brown Ale (although why you would order a Newcy Brown in Berlin is beyond me!)I had the WienerSchnitzel which was very good. My wife had the Special Mix (although she ordered the mixed grill but it got lost in translation) this was not a huge issue as the Special mix consisted of various varieties of German sausage which was very tasty. Main, Dessert and Bier for both of us came in at around 40 Euros.Transport wise its 5 minutes walk from Charlottenburg S-Bahn or Willemsdorfstrasse U-Bahn stations.If you're after something authentic German to eat and drink for reasonable money then this place I would highly recommend.

There was a certain expectation of cultural adjustment to a more German mentality in dining and drinking. The most striking of which being the menu's lack of English. Added to that was a characteristically German stand-offishness, which was best remedied by either speaking or German outright or at least attempting to do so. Being a tourist is offensive in its nature to an establishment which values itself as a cultural institution. If one, as a tourist, is able to adjust to these expectations, the experiance is both unique and rewarding. The beer was affordable yet characteristic, the food was satisfying and appropriately priced. The decor created a cultured atmosphere and added greatly to my enjoyment. The staff were stern yet polite, only needing a firm handed client not put off by the cultural particularities mentioned above. I would recommend this location
